Summary

CVE-2021-21528 is a high-severity Exposure of Information Through Directory Listing (CWE-548) vulnerability in Dell Emc Powerscale Onefs. Its CVSS base score is 7.5 (High).

Operationally, ranked in the top 48.9% of CVEs by exploit likelihood; it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

Vulnerability details

Dell EMC PowerScale OneFS versions 9.1.0, 9.2.0.x, 9.2.1.x contain an Exposure of Information through Directory Listing vulnerability. This vulnerability is triggered when upgrading from a previous versions.
